I inferred from that very paragraph imply that the "editor" was not
necessarily expected to understand sieve semantics.

Then I'm afraid you didn't read it very carefully. What is says is clients
don't necesarily need _complete_ knowledge. Again, it is axiomatic that *some*
knowledge of Sieve semantics is going to be necessary. But lots of editors
operate on the basis of templates containing sequences of Sieve commands. They
only have enough knowledge to stitch the templates together, and such
manipulations may be simpliified through the use of the XML format.

If that is not the intent,

It most certainly is the intent.

it would be helpful to have a sentence or two somewhere (maybe
in the intro) to explicitly say so. My confusion might be around the
meaning of the term "client" in this context.

No, I think your confusion is that you read a lot more into the text than it
actually says. There's a pretty big difference between "no semantic
understanding whatsoever" and "an incomplete semantic understanding'.

Is the expectation that
an "editor" must be semantically aware of sieve, but a processor does
not (beyond the list of "controls")?

The expectation is that the amount of semantic understanding an editor is going
to need will very much depend on the range of operations the editor is able to
perform. Simple template-based systems will only manipulate labelled blocks of
Sieve code without any understanding of what that code does. A more
sophisticated editor might need to have a detailed knowledge of how blocks in
Sieve work, or how to build conditional expressions, or even the details
sematics of various tests and actions.

Instead of round trip "conversion", I should have said round-trip
"editing". My concern is, if I create a script using Editor A, then
later edit it with Editor B, any metadata created by Editor A is
likely to be lost.

And that's a valid concern to have. Again, there are going to be cases where
one editor has no choice but to strip the information added by another. This is
simply how things are; there's nothing this or any other representation scheme
can do to eliminatte this possibility.

Is that the intent?

It's not a matter of intent. It is simply an unavoidable reality.

If so, it's probably worth
mentioning that an editor needs to be able to deal rationally with the
loss of its own metadata.

First, while it is certainly desireable for all editors to have this
characteristic, there are going to be cases where it cannot possibly
work this way. So this can't be a requirement.

Second, even if it were appropriate to make this a requirement, this document
isn't the place for it. All this document does is describe an XML
representation for Sieve. All of the requirements it imposes are directed at
the representation and the process of converting to or from that
representation.

But since there is no requirement that a Sieve editor use this XML
representation at all - and in practice most extant Sieve editors operate
directly on the native Sieve format - imposing requirements on editors here
makes little if any sense.
